this post was submitted on 12 Jul 2024
9 points (100.0% liked)

Mathematik

74 readers
4 users here now

Community für Austausch zum Thema Mathematik.

Wikipedia: "Die Mathematik [...] ist eine Formalwissenschaft, die aus der Untersuchung von geometrischen Figuren und dem Rechnen mit Zahlen entstand. Für Mathematik gibt es keine allgemein anerkannte Definition; heute wird sie üblicherweise als eine Wissenschaft beschrieben, die durch logische Definitionen selbstgeschaffene abstrakte Strukturen mittels der Logik auf ihre Eigenschaften und Muster untersucht."

Verwandte Communities:

Netiquette wird vorausgesetzt. Gepflegt wird ein respektvoller Umgang - ohne Hass, Hetze, Diskriminierung.

Bitte beachtet die Regeln von Feddit.org.

Attribution

Bot-InfoSiehe https://feddit.org/post/1865816


founded 2 months ago
MODERATORS
9
submitted 1 month ago* (last edited 1 month ago) by marv99 to c/mathematik
 

Der Schockwellenreiter bezeichnet Mathics als "freien Mathematica-Klon" und beschreibt es als

[...] ein freies (GPL), leichtgewichtiges Computer-Algebra-System mit einer Mathematica-kompatiblen Syntax und Mathematica-kompatiblen Funktionen. Mathics ist in Python implementiert und basiert zum großen Teil auf der SymPy-Bibliothek.


Meine Installation auf Debian 11 ohne Docker


sudo apt-get install python3-dev default-libmysqlclient-dev build-essential

mkdir mathics3
cd mathics3
python3.9 -m venv env
source env/bin/activate

mkdir download
pip3 download -d download/ pip
pip3 download -d download/ wheel
pip3 install download/*

pip3 download -d download/ Mathics-omnibus
pip3 install --force-reinstall download/*

deactivate

CLI starten


cd mathics3
source env/bin/activate
mathics

## Spaß mit `In` und `Out`

## Beenden
Ctrl-D
deactivate

Webapp starten


cd mathics3
source env/bin/activate
mathicsserver

## Im Browser http://localhost:8000/ öffnen

## Benden
Ctrl-C
deactivate


Bildschirmfoto der mitgelieferten Demo im Browser:

Mehr Bildschirmfotos


Links:

top 6 comments
sorted by: hot top controversial new old
[–] Successful_Try543 3 points 1 month ago* (last edited 1 month ago) (2 children)

Danke für den Hinweis. Seit ich nicht mehr an der Uni bin, fehlt mir Mathematica zum Herumprogrammieren.

Edit: Die Installation funktioniert auch, analog zur Beschreibung, auf Debian 12 mit Python 3.11 prima.

[–] marv99 2 points 1 month ago (1 children)
[–] Successful_Try543 2 points 1 month ago* (last edited 1 month ago) (1 children)

Danke, obwohl ich das wusste, hab ich nie erwogen eine RPi als Desktop zu nutzen. Dafür wär er natürlich geeignet.

[–] marv99 2 points 1 month ago (1 children)

Ich X-forwarde (ssh) mir Mathematica vom Raspi auf meinen Linux-PC, es gibt bestimmt aber auch andere Möglichkeiten, dass man den Raspi nicht generell als Desktop verwenden muss (z.B. x11vnc + vncviewer).

[–] Successful_Try543 2 points 1 month ago

Stimmt. Ich werde demnächst das neue Tool von der RPi Foundation für den remote Desktop mal ausprobieren.

[–] marv99 2 points 1 month ago* (last edited 1 month ago)

Herzlichen Dank, gut zu wissen, dass es auch auf Debian 12 noch (so) funktioniert.